How the installation works
From consultation to handover, every step is handled in-house by our certified team.
Consultation
We assess your panoramic roof size and shading preference to recommend the right film.
Glass Cleaning
The roof glass is deep-cleaned and decontaminated to ensure a bubble-free bond.
Precision Cut & Install
Plotter-cut patterns are fitted in a dust-controlled bay for a seamless finish.
Curing
Film is left to cure and bond fully to the glass before the vehicle is handed back.
Warranty Registration
Your install is registered with XPEL and you receive your warranty documents.
Common questions
Does roof film work with my sunroof mechanism?
Yes. Film is applied to the interior surface of the glass and doesn't interfere with the opening, tilting or shading mechanism of your panoramic roof.
Will the film be visible from outside the car?
XPEL Prime film is optically clear on lighter shades, preserving the factory look of your roof while working invisibly to block heat and UV.
How much heat does it actually block?
Panoramic glass lets in significant overhead solar heat. XPEL Prime films can block up to 80% of that heat, making a noticeable difference to cabin temperature, especially for rear passengers.
What's the difference between roof film and window tint?
Roof film specifically targets the panoramic glass overhead, which takes the most direct sun exposure. Many customers pair it with window tinting for full-cabin heat and UV protection.
How long does installation take?
Most panoramic roofs are completed within 2 to 3 hours, with a short curing period afterward.
